I recently bought a spindle of Philips 16x DVD+R CMC MAG M01 (The one from boxing day at Futureshop). These discs had decent scans from another user, so I decided to keep mine.
I just tried burning a DVD movie ISO at 8x, and the Nero CD/DVD scan gave me a PI Failure of 13308. The quality score is 90. The Nero verification was fine, and the scandisk gave me 100% greenI've tried looking through it on the DVD player, and it seems fine. Is the high PIF a big problem, and would that warrant a return?
